Razor excited to get going in CSA T20 Challenge

Raynard van Tonder - Knights

The VKB Knights batsman, Raynard van Tonder, is locked and loaded to make a return to the park on Friday in the opening game of the CSA T20 Challenge in Durban.

The Knights will be in action against the Titans.

Van Tonder has been out of action since fracturing his finger while in camp with the Proteas for the recent Test series against Sri Lanka.

Van Tonder told OFM Sport that he is ready and eager to get going tomorrow.

“It was very disappointing getting injured and missing a couple of games.

“It gave me time to reflect and it made me really excited to be a part of this T20 competition, especially with all the international players available for selection.

“It's a great opportunity for us as a team to show the country what we are really made of, especially because we've got a really strong squad.”

Play at between the Knights and Titans at Kingsmead is scheduled to get underway at 10:00 on Friday morning.

VKB Knights - Pite van Biljon (captain), Mbulelo Budaza, Jacques Snyman, Andries Gouws, Gerald Coetzee, Patrick Kruger, Shaun von Berg, Grant Mokoena, Farhaan Behardien, Alfred Mothoa, Ferisco Adams, Wandile Makwetu, Raynard van Tonder, Matthew Kleinveldt, Jonathan Vandiar, Migael Pretorius.
